Polyurea Coating – Benefits and Uses

Polyurea, a man-made synthetic polyurea, is made by interaction of diamine and diisocyanate, which are two chemical substances that yield polyurea. Various thicknesses of hard polyurea coating, can be applied on various substrates by evenly spraying the material over the surface, with an appropriate sized and angled jet nozzle. The polyurea coating is not just tough, but also has excellent chemical and physical properties.

Polyurea coatings are known for their high tensile strength, mechanical stability, as well as chemical resistance. These coatings are used for many different purposes, including aerospace and defense applications, automotive and marine applications, as protective coatings for building structures, and cosmetic application.
